Yet, that is what the Giants aspire to be, and coming off a 2022 season throughout which they won a playoff game they acted throughout the offseason like an organization that felt their team prepared to tip up right into that class.The tackling has been atrocious We have actually discussed Kayvon Thibodeaux. We can discuss pass rush. We can speak about 3rd down defense. We can talk about the difficulty of playing 2 rookie cornerbacks. We can discuss whether or not Martindale is utilizing his personnel appropriately. The most significant trouble has actually been dealing with. The Giants missed out on simply one take on Week 1 versus Dallas. They have actually missed 28 tackles, a ridiculous 14.0 per video game, the last 2 weeks. Generally, their 9.7 missed takes on per game is seventh-worst in the organization. The Chicago Bears are the worst tackling team in the league with 2 games 13.0 missed deals with each week, and the Giants were worse than that in Weeks 2 and 3.
